Bristol Mall is the only regional shopping mall serving Bristol, Virginia. The mall was built in the early to mid 1970s. The mall is notable to the area because it was at one time the largest enclosed indoor mall in the Upper East Tennessee/Southwest Virginia area.[citation needed] Anchor stores of the mall comprise two Belk stores, as well as JCPenney and Sears. One of the Belk stores was previously Parks-Belk, while the other, which opened as Miller's Department Store, later became Hess's and then Proffitt's.
Bristol Mall has the usual mix of restaurants, mall services, fast food, and other typical mall stores, as well as a movie theater. There are also nine food establishments including Chick-Fil-A, Subway, and Piccadilly Cafeterias. With Bristol being the home of country music, long before Knoxville or Nashville, for many years there has been a museum at the mall, showcasing the legacy this left to the area. Source |

Bergen Town Center is a dominant super regional shopping center located in Paramus, New Jersey, featuring specialty shops and eateries, including Century 21, Filene’s Basement, Marshall’s and Off 5th-Saks Fifth Avenue Outlet.
Bergen Town Center is an 816,000 square foot shopping center. It originally opened in November 1957 as an open-air center. It was then renovated and enclosed in 1973. In 2006 ground was broken for a major renovation that will position the Bergen Town Center as a premiere center in the northeast. Future tenants include Whole Foods, Target and others. Bergen Town Center is conveniently located in Paramus, NJ, which has the second-highest concentration of retail in the US, second only to Manhattan's 7th Avenue. Bergen Town Center is just off of Route 4 East at Forest Avenue and can be easily accessed from Route 17, the Garden State Parkway, the NJ Turnpike, the George Washington Bridge and the Lincoln Tunnel. |

Named after nearby Semiahmoo Bay, is a shopping mall in Surrey, British Columbia, resting directly against the border with White Rock. Officially, the main part of the mall is on the Surrey side but part of the mall is in White Rock. In addition, the mall is usually considered part of White Rock's downtown.
By the number of stores, it is the largest mall in the South Surrey/White Rock area, with 77 stores and services. Its anchor stores are Zellers, PriceSmart Foods, Tim Hortons and White Spot. Source |

Carrefour Laval is a super regional mall located in Laval, Quebec, Canada at the intersection of the Laurentian Autoroute (A-15) and Laval Freeway (A-440). At 115 478 m², it is the largest mall in the Montreal area, the second largest mall in the province of Quebec (after Quebec City's Galeries de la Capitale), and the 9th largest in Canada. It includes outdoor and a multi-level indoor parking. Source: Wikipedia

Pacific Centre is a shopping mall located in Vancouver, Canadaa. It is operated by Cadillac Fairview Corporation. Based on the number of stores, many of which are underground, it is the largest mall in Downtown Vancouver with over 250 stores and services. Anchor stores include Sears and Holt Renfrew, SportChek and Coast Mountain Sports among numerous other shops. Source: Wikipedia

Park Place Mall or Park Place Shopping Centre, built in 1988, is the largest mall in Lethbridge, Alberta, Canada. The 42,735 m² (460,000 sq ft) mall covers four city blocks downtown and includes over 100 stores, including one anchor store, Sears, and key tenants Chapters, Galaxy Cinemas, Michaels, Staples, and Winners. The mall is managed by the Oxford Retail Group. It was expanded in 1996 and renovated in 2001. Source: Wikipedia

Perisur is a shopping mall located in the Tlalpan borough in southern Mexico City at the intersection of Insurgentes Avenue and Anillo Periférico, next to UNAM main Campus in Ciudad Universitaria and to the Jardines del Pedregal upscale neighborhood. It takes its name from being on the side of the south of Periférico (Perisur short for Periférico Sur) Source
